I made that posting many years ago when I was pursuing the line that a bunch of Norvals in Glasgow where my line of Norvals.Since then, I have made great strides and have discovered that my line of Norvals were from Fifeshire (Thornton, Markinch) and probably extend back to a "nest of Norvals" in Aberdeenshire.
The Glasgow Norvals could well have come from this line too but I have not been able to connect them.
Sorry, I am not much help...I do have a John Norval b. 1799 in Thornton Markinch, married a Mary Hogg Johnston and lived on the Isle of Skye.So far, I have found only one son for him, Joseph who apparently died young (circa 1834) and no other children.The only connection with your James might be that John Norval was a carpenter and if he had other children....but this I do not know.
